VRSK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2025 in Review
1,021 of the 8,261 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Verisk Analytics (VRSK) for Q4 2025, worth a combined $29.4B — down 7.6% from $31.8B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 142 funds opened new VRSK positions and 101 closed out — a net gain of 41 holders — while 395 added to existing stakes and 352 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Invesco, adding an estimated $702M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$392M.
